  <dc:description xmlns:dc="http://purl.org/dc/elements/1.1/">SSE contracted Adus DeepOcean to perform a multibeam bathymetry and sidescan sonar survey of the Greater Gabbard Offshore windfarm.

Area to be surveyed for this project comprised all 140 turbines and inter-array cables, which are split into two sites and encompass an area of approximately 146 km2.

The survey requirements comprised the acquisition of acoustic data along cable routes, around
structures and other subsea features with the following coverage:

50m either side of inter array cable routes;

50m either side of concrete mattresses;

A boxed area 0f 90x180meters around each monopile

50m radius around each OSP (where vessel access permits);20m either side of inter array cable routes in the region of the Inner Gabbard and Galloper sandbanks.</dc:description>
